Hi Everyone -

The Marvel Games Panel just concluded at San Diego Comic-Con and Marvel Puzzle Quest was one of the featured games during the panel. During the panel the following information was revealed to attendees.

- Deadpool is coming to Marvel Puzzle Quest! Starting on August 1st in the upcoming Episode titled Deadpool vs. Marvel Puzzle Quest, Deadpool will star in his very own episode and be available for player’s roster at the conclusion of the event.

- A new gameplay feature to be introduced on July 29th called Team-Up. Team-Up brings heroes into battle that aren’t in your roster. It will add huge amounts of tactical flexibility for players looking to take down their opponents by providing a larger selection of Marvel characters for their squad.

- A brand new gameplay trailer from San Diego Comic-Con is now available and can be found on YouTube here http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=B_kjWiB-AY4&feature=youtu.be

- And finally, the Dark Reign subtitle of the game has been removed as the game in the coming months will be branching into other realms in the Marvel Universe.

    You can only borrow 1 skill, not a full character set.
    There is no buy option in the video or patch notes - not to say there won't be that option when run out though.
    They drop randomly "when defeating non-minion characters" - not sure if mid-fight, or just mean after any match with a hero/villain in.
    Unlike boosts, enemy teams will be able to use Team-Ups too.

    I was talking about this with my alliance. Assuming team-up tiles work like enviro tiles than bullseyes black power will break the game. I have to assume D3 has thought of this or the mechanic is limited in some way but I'll spell it out in full just in case this is an oversight.

    - Critical tiles matched with a enviro tile typically nets you about 45ish AP.
    - This translates to 2 or more castings of most powers
    - If team-up tiles work the same way then expect the following....

    1) Establish enough teamup to use bullseye black
    2) Use the power to create 2 crit tiles and match team up for multiple re-castings of that skill
    3) Continually cast the skill in this manor creating a near infinite lockdown of crazy damage much like Mags blue but even more reliable.
    4) Everyone complains on the forums because this was a gross oversight and it ruins the game

    So yeah...don't let this happen. Assuming it's even possible to begin with.
